Eqiora 0.1.0a4
Pre-releaseEqiora 0.1.0a4 is the current public alpha. It establishes a coherent public identity and a bounded compatibility policy; it is not a stable-1.0 promise.
The ordinary installed-Python path now compiles Eqiora source against caller-owned Geometry, resolves typed numerical policies into a common Plan, and runs both steady and transient flow through common Result and Trajectory owners. The release includes an accessible, GitHub-backed Colab gallery for a bounded transient cylinder startup. That gallery is explicitly unverified: it does not claim benchmark acceptance, convergence, developed vortex shedding, or validated force values.
The Studio packaged DC-drive example remains executable, but its current a4 compilation, Run, and binding lineage is explicitly unverified. Its registered a3 case is historical attribution and is not silently promoted to this release.
